hi marcela. unfortunately, nowadays it is not so uncommon for repair folks to not really repair drives right or fully. even the OEM mfgrer.
that said, think of what causes FE. I will assume it is a analog drive with +/-10v speed command input. so if the repair tech changed the analog input scaling (is it a front panel pot?) then you may get fe problems. so if you have info on the drive, I think first think I would check is ana input voltage: if it saturates to 10v then you get FE fault.
are you getting current to the motor?
does it run at all? can you turn FE off for a test in control and see what happens?
